Kingfisher is a Day Centre for 21 – 75 year old physically disabled/mental health issues and/or cognitively impaired adults. We accommodate a range of disabilities and are flexible in our approach and methods. We have 5 members of staff and the groups generally have 20 clients. We undertake a variety of activities at the centre, for example: - cooking - personal projects - making seasonal gifts e.g. Christmas/Easter - arts and crafts - games/quizzes/debates - fundraising coffee mornings - Christmas party/Summer ball - making bags/clothes/scarves etc - some just like to come and have a natter with friends they have made at the group - and many more! It is encouraging to see that people that meet at Kingfisher, begin to form such good relationships with others that they start meeting outside of the group as well and improve their social situations. The majority of the clients are with us because their disability has led them to become socially isolated, to different levels, and thus their confidence and self-esteem have been affected. Although the activities we arrange do help with development for some injuries, such as memory games etc, as a whole we are a social inclusion group with the aim to give people the opportunity to get out of their own environments, form relationships, become socially more confident and experience new things with our support. Our clients are encouraged to tell us what they would like to do. It is their day centre, we only assist in helping organise things. All clients each have a choice once a year on an outing, usually when it is their birthday. We try to take them any where they ask if it is logistically viable! Some of the outings we go on are listed below: - Garden centres - Walks in the park - Bowling - Pub lunches - Picnics - Cinema - Galleries/Museums - Local places of interest - Shopping - BBQs - Zoo - Concerts & musicals
